The document provides a comprehensive overview of database mirroring and snapshots in SQL Server 2008, highlighting improvements from previous versions such as log transaction compression and copy-on-write technology. It discusses various modes of operation, failover methods, and the importance of a witness database server for high availability. Additionally, it outlines best practices for implementing database mirroring and the limitations associated with it.